New study by R Iestyn Woolway and colleagues shows that multivariate extreme events have increased in #lakes around the world since the 1980s, largely linked to agricultural practices and mean #ClimateWarming . Ocean Sciences nature.com/articles/s4146…

Diverse and abundant phages exploit conjugative plasmids
(These bacterial #viruses use plasmid-encoded conjugation proteins as receptors to infect their hosts)

The global speciation continuum of the cyanobacterium Microcoleus
This genus represents a speciation continuum of at least 12 lineages, with lineage divergence driven by selection, geographical distance & the environment
